12 | 12 | | Analysis by the Legislative Reference Bureau |
---|
13 | 13 | | This bill appropriates $4,000,000 in the 2023-25 fiscal biennium to the |
---|
14 | 14 | | Department of Justice so that DOJ may award grants to school boards or governing |
---|
15 | 15 | | bodies of private schools to acquire proactive metallic and nonmetallic threat |
---|
16 | 16 | | detection equipment and software. The bill provides that if a 2023 bill creating the |
---|
17 | 17 | | grant program is not enacted into law, the appropriation of the money for the grant |
---|
18 | 18 | | program by this bill is void. |
